What is the cleaning and sanitization process?

Cleaning and sanitization are essential to maintain a healthy and hygienic environment in any facility. Cleaning involves the removal of dirt, grime, and other contaminants from surfaces, while sanitization involves reducing or eliminating harmful microorganisms that can cause illness or disease. The first step in the Cleaning process is determining the type of surface that needs to be cleaned. Different surfaces require different cleaning methods and products, so it is important to understand the materials and finishes of the surfaces to be cleaned. Once you identify the surface type, you should select a suitable cleaning product. It is important to follow the manufacturer’s instructions for the proper use of cleaning products. Using too much or too little of a cleaning product can affect the effectiveness of the cleaning process.

After applying the cleaning product to the surface, allow it to sit for the recommended amount of time to penetrate and remove dirt and grime. Finally, you should thoroughly rinse the surface with water to remove any excess cleaning solution and ensure no residue is left behind.

Sanitization involves using chemicals or heat to kill or inactivate harmful microorganisms on surfaces. The type of sanitizer used will depend on the type of surface being sanitized, as well as the level of sanitization required. For example, surfaces that come into contact with food or medical equipment may require a more thorough sanitization process than surfaces that are not in contact with these materials.

After the Cleaning process has been completed, it is important to properly dispose of any cleaning products or chemicals used in the process. It will prevent any potential contamination or harm to the environment.

What are the basics of the Cleaning and sanitization process?

Cleaning and sanitization are important processes that help to remove dirt, grime, and other contaminants from surfaces and objects to maintain a clean and hygienic environment. These processes are essential in various settings, including homes, schools, hospitals, and other public spaces, to prevent the spread of germs and illness.

The first step in the Cleaning process is to identify the areas and surfaces that need to be cleaned. It may include floors, walls, countertops, and other surfaces prone to accumulating dirt and grime. Next, gathering the necessary cleaning supplies, such as detergents, disinfectants, sponges, and clothes, is important.

Once the necessary materials are gathered, the cleaning process begins. It involves using water and detergent to remove dirt and grime from surfaces and objects. It is important to use the appropriate cleaning solution for the surface being cleaned, as some cleaners may be too harsh or cause damage to certain materials.

Once the surfaces are clean and free of dirt and grime, the sanitization process begins. It involves using a disinfectant or antimicrobial solution to kill germs and bacteria on the surfaces. It is important to follow the manufacturer’s instructions when using disinfectants, as some may require a certain amount of time to kill germs effectively.

You should regularly clean and sanitize surfaces and objects to remain free of dirt and germs. In addition, it is important to follow proper hand hygiene practices, such as washing hands frequently with soap and water, to prevent the spread of germs.

Overall, cleaning and sanitization are essential in maintaining a clean and hygienic environment and preventing the spread of illness. Following proper Cleaning practices, individuals can help ensure that the spaces they live, work, and play in are safe and healthy for all.

Why do we need a cleaning and sanitization process?

Cleaning and sanitization processes are essential for a variety of reasons. Firstly, they help to maintain a clean and hygienic environment, which is essential for the health and well-being of individuals. Sanitizing is particularly important in hospitals, schools, and restaurants. Because there are alot of people in such places, and the risk of spreading illness is higher. Secondly, Cleaning helps to prevent the spread of bacteria and germs. Bacterias and germs can cause illnesses such as colds, flu, and other respiratory infections. It is achieved by removing dirt, dust, and other contaminants from surfaces that can harbor bacteria and germs.

Thirdly, cleaning and sanitization processes help to protect against the growth of mold and mildew. Fungi like Mildew can cause respiratory problems and other health issues. It is especially important in humid environments where these fungi are more likely to grow.

Finally, Cleaning is important for maintaining the appearance and aesthetic of a space. A clean and well-maintained environment is more inviting and appealing. Thus, improving customer satisfaction and creating a positive image for a business.

Cleaning processes are essential for maintaining a clean and hygienic environment. They help in preventing the spread of illness, and protecting against the growth of mold and mildew. Moreover, cleaning also helps in maintaining the appearance and aesthetic of a space. Therefore, it is important to establish and adhere to regular Cleaning protocols to ensure the health and well-being of individuals and the overall functioning of a space.
